The distances alone change everything. A move from San Francisco to Dallas, for example, crosses several states, multiple climate zones, and thousands of miles of highway. Weather delays, traffic regulations, and delivery windows all become part of the equation.
That’s why long distance moving requires more coordination than people often expect.

| Move Size | Estimated Price |
|---|---|
| Studio/1BR | $2,200–$4,500 |
| 2–3BR | $3,800–$7,500 |
| 4+BR | $6,000–$12,000+ |
*Actual price may vary based on distance, volume, and additional services.
